Location: Derby HQ Hybrid | Salary: CIRCA £55k + Benefits

Be the driving force behind strategic procurement at the heart of the UK rail industry.

We are working exclusively for a prominent player in the UK rail sector a market leader renowned for moving rolling stock, providing locomotive spot hire, and operating high-profile charter trains.

With innovation, reliability, and efficiency at their core, they're now looking for an exceptional procurement leader to help shape the future of their expanding operations.

This is a brand-new, career-defining opportunity for a talented individual to step into a newly created leadership role and make a real impact across the business.

As Head of Procurement, you'll join the Senior Leadership Team and take full ownership of the procurement function setting the strategy, overseeing supplier relationships, managing budgets, and ensuring the best value for money.

From strategic sourcing and contract negotiations to driving efficiencies and supporting project delivery, the Head of Procurement will be at the heart of a business thats reshaping the rail landscape.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ead the design and implementation of a procurement strategy aligned with business goals and growth plans.
  • Deliver value for money on all purchasing requirements across multiple projects and departments.
  • Build strong internal and external partnerships, ensuring procurement supports operational excellence.
  • Negotiate contracts, pricing, and service agreements to reduce risks and maximise long-term value.
  • Manage supplier performance through regular reviews, audits, and improvement plans.
  • Maintain and evolve procurement policies, ensuring full compliance and best practice.
  • Travel as needed to meet stakeholders and suppliers, with flexibility for site visits and operational support.

What We're Looking For:

  • Degree in Supply Chain, Business, Engineering, or a related field, ideal.
  • CIPS, ideally working towards Level 5 or MCIPS accreditation.
  • Proven procurement leadership experience ideally 5+ years in rail, transport, or heavy engineering.
  • Deep understanding of supplier negotiation, contract management, and cost control.
  • Experience in both public and private procurement environments (desirable).
  • Knowledge of rail industry standards, infrastructure materials, or rolling stock components (highly advantageous).
